当前位置:首页 > 内存 > 正文

tomcat启动内存配置(tomcat配置内存启动参数)

  • 内存
  • 2024-06-26 17:09:37
  • 3416

一、关于tomcat内存设置检查文件,每个“%_RUNJAVA%”后面应该有“%CATALINA_OPTS%”
有些文件“%_RUNJAVA%”后面有“%JAVA_OPTS%”,
如果是这样,您应该设置:
setJAVA_OPTS=-Xms30m-Xmx512m
或在每个“%_RUNJAVA%”之后添加“%CATALINA_OPTS%”


二、当tomcat注册为windows服务时候,怎样配置tomcat的内存Tomcat服务通常需要您手动运行批处理命令来启动服务。如果您需要将Tomcat变成Windows操作系统上的自动启动服务,请按照以下步骤操作。
如何/步骤
设置JAVA_HOME环境变量
(假设默认JDK目录为d:\j2sdk1.4.2_04)
A.进入Windows桌面,右键单击并选择我的电脑-->属性。
B.选择高级设置。选项卡,单击环境变量。
C.点击“系统环境变量”下的“新建”,弹出“新建系统变量”。输入“JAVA_HOME”作为变量名称,输入“d:\j2sdk1.4.2_04”作为变量名称。输入变量值并单击“确定”。
将Tomcat配置为服务(假设默认Tomcat目录为d:\Tomcat_oa)
A.开始-->文件点击运行,输入cmd进入DOS控制台。
B.运行以下dos命令(输入命令后按Enter)。
d:
cdTomcat_oa\bin
serviceinstall服务名称(可选,默认为tomcat5)
至此,Tomcat服务已成功安装。
进入系统服务启动服务,并设置服务自动启动
删除服务
基本操作同2,最后运行serviceremove服务名
根据服务模式调整参数
根据服务模式在tomcat\bin目录下的文件修改。调整参数(例如内存)将不起作用。可以使用以下方法(以tomcat5为例):
1.运行cmd并从控制台切换到tomcat的bin目录。
2.运行tomcat5w//MS//服务名,会出现一个托盘图标。它将出现在窗口的右下角
(服务名称是特定的Tomcat服务)
3.输入可调参数并保存
4.重新启动Tomcat服务。
三、怎么设置Tomcat的JVM虚拟机内存大小方法/步骤
Tomcat不能直接作为应用服务器运行,需要相应的硬件和操作系统的支持,并且需要Java虚拟机环境。这意味着当Tomcat启动时,JVM会为Tomcat分配初始和最大内存,因此如果要增加Tomcat的JVM内存,则需要在启动时进行配置。
在Tomcat中,找到本地机器安装目录,将该目录放入然后进入bin目录,windows环境下在bin目录下找到,Linux环境下找到。
右键文件进行编辑并找到JAVA_OPTS选项的位置。该参数是启动java时需要的启动参数。
该参数设置为JAVA_OPTS='-Xms512m-Xmx1024m'。分配的可用内存为512MB。最大内存为1024MB。
您还可以在操作系统的环境变量中设置JAVA_OPTS。这是因为Tomcat启动时,还会读取并加载操作系统的环境变量值。
如果修改了操作系统的环境变量,则必须重新启动计算机,然后重新启动Tomcat。如果修改Tomcat配置文件,必须保存配置文件,然后重新启动Tomcat才能使设置生效。